menu bar not showing in IE7,8 &9

the site is working great, but for some reason the div: main_nav, and the php for the menu block is not showing in these particular versions of IE.
works in Chrome, Safari and Firefox and IE10

thanks so much for ANY clue as to what I should look at. Brain storming is OK.

I'm on a Mac so I'm doing SauceLabs to see the IE problems, the developer tools are mushy to work with and but it confirmed that the div : main_nav is not there, even though it's in the header.php file and the css files.

Magically there for ie10.
